BDS Suspension engineered this 4-inch lift kit with long arm conversion for the 2008 Dodge Ram 2500 Power Wagon 4WD (Gas) to maximize performance on and off road. Designed to improve stance, performance, and capability, the kit includes everything necessary to set your truck up right with clearance for up to 37-inch tires.
The long lower control arms reduce caster change through wheel travel, creating a more controlled feeling at the steering wheel. This long arm system retains the factory triangulation of the arms, which adds to the stability of the suspension system.
Up front, the kit includes gas-specific Pro-Ride coil springs, all four control arms plus mounting brackets, a forged drop pitman arm and track bar bracket for steering correction, bump stops, sway bar links, and precision-tuned nitrogen-charged shocks. In the rear, the kit uses either heavy duty cast iron lift blocks with longer U-bolts or multi-leaf progressive rate leaf springs, paired with a matching set of shocks.
A pair of full-length, gas-specific, progressive rate Pro-Ride coil springs are supplied to provide the correct lift height and a smooth, predictable ride across various terrains. Manufactured from high tensile steel and engineered with properly sized wire diameter, these direct OE replacement coil springs deliver maximum reliability without premature coil bind.
A forged drop pitman arm minimizes the steering angle once lifted, paired with a heavy duty track bar drop bracket to keep the steering and suspension in phase through travel while recentering the front axle.
These vehicles were manufactured with two different diameter rear axles. You will need to measure the diameter of your rear axle before ordering. It should be 3-1/2" or 4" in diameter.
